Chemoaffinity
The hypothesis that chemical signals guide the connections between neurons during the development of the nervous system.
Imprinting
A rapid and irreversible learning process occurring at a specific life stage that leads to the establishment of a particular behavior.
Gonadal Hormones
hormones produced by the gonads (ovaries in females, testes in males), such as testosterone and estrogen, involved in reproduction and secondary sexual characteristics.
Androgens
A group of hormones that play a role in male traits and reproductive activity; they are present in both males and females but at higher levels in males.
